That is greatly debated. Some report the CJ will destroy your pre 07 engine, while others report CJ will result in 30% LESS engine wear.
Although it's true the CJ has less detergents and lower TBN keep in mind that we will now use ULSD so less detergent is kinda not important. TBN is lower, however CJ remains within the desirable TBN range over a longer period, unlike CI. I doubt CJ will result in more frequent oil changes. I's not going to be used with high sulfer fuel. Unless you buy off road/farm fuel.
CI will become more and more difficult to locate. I do know Delo will continue with the gallon jugs of CI... . for some time. Shell Rotella CI is available in 55 gallon drums.
